What are the most common GMC repair issues you see for vehicles in the Immaculata area?

Given our local climate with cold winters and road salt use, we frequently address rust-related brake line and fuel line issues on older GMC trucks and SUVs. We also commonly service the 5.3L V8 engines for active fuel management (AFM) lifter failures and diagnose electrical problems in models like the Sierra and Acadia.

How do I find a reputable, specialized GMC repair shop near Immaculata?

Look for a shop in Chester County that employs ASE-certified technicians with specific GMC/GM training and uses genuine GM parts or high-quality OEM equivalents. Check reviews for local shops in the Exton or Downingtown areas, and ask if they have proprietary diagnostic tools like a GM MDI to properly interface with your vehicle's complex computer systems.

When should I seek service for my GMC's "Service 4WD" warning light around Immaculata?

Address this warning immediately, especially before our hilly terrain and winter weather arrives. This light often indicates a failing encoder motor or transfer case control module, common in GMC 4x4 systems, and ignoring it can lead to being stuck in one drive mode or a complete 4WD failure when you need it most.

Are repair costs for a GMC typically higher at a dealership versus an independent shop in Pennsylvania?

Generally, yes, dealership labor rates in the Greater Philadelphia region are higher. A trusted independent specialist in the Immaculata area can often provide the same quality service for routine repairs and common GMC issues at a lower cost, while still having access to the necessary technical service bulletins and parts.

What local driving conditions should I consider for maintaining my GMC in Chester County?

The combination of rural backroads, frequent potholes from freeze-thaw cycles, and winter salt demands attention to suspension components, wheel alignments, and undercarriage rust protection. Regularly inspect your Sierra or Terrain's suspension and thoroughly wash the undercarriage, especially after winter, to combat corrosion.
